Why Dogs Love Mud So Much
Wondering why dogs seem to love mud so much? The reasons are varied and rooted in their instincts. On warm days, mud can serve as a natural, cool respite against their skin. Additionally, dogs often use mud to cover their scent—an instinctual behavior passed down from their ancestors who wanted to avoid predators.
For modern-day pups, however, the motivation is simpler—mud is just plain fun. It’s a place for exploration, play, and expression of unbridled joy.
